Mobile customers expect gorgeous designs, smooth animations, and high performance from their apps.
To accomplish this, developers must produce new features more quickly without sacrificing quality or speed. We created Flutter with that in mind. Flutter is Google’s mobile UI framework that allows developers to create native apps for both iOS and Android rapidly and expressively.
Apps and interfaces created with the help of Flutter can take advantage of the GPU and platform APIs and services because they are based on a single set of source code.
Here are three things Flutter will do to support you right away. Because of its excellent developer pace. With stateful hot reload, you can modify your code and watch it take effect in only a split second without having the app’s state be lost. Flutter has a wide range of movable widgets constructed using our cutting-edge reactive framework.
Additionally, Flutter interacts with well-liked development tools, allowing you to begin immediately with the editor or IDE of your choice.
One can manage every pixel on the screen with Flutter since it moves all of the widgets, rendering, animation, and gestures into the framework itself.
This implies that you are free to create unique designs. Flutter apps adhere to platform conventions and interface features such as scrolling, navigation, icons, typefaces, and more.
As a result, Flutter-based apps may be found on both the Apple App Store and the Google Play Store. For mobile developers, both inexperienced and seasoned, Flutter is fantastic. If you’re new to mobile, Flutter offers you a quick, enjoyable, and cutting-edge method of distributing native apps. Creating more expressive user interfaces with Flutter is possible if you’re a seasoned mobile developer.
Flutter is used by developers and businesses worldwide, including large corporations, advertising agencies, and startups. It is free and open source.
To get started right now, go to flutter.io.